Farmerville is a small town located in the northern part of Louisiana that offers a rural lifestyle to its residents. Here are some pros and cons of buying property in Farmerville:

Pros:
- Affordability: The cost of living in Farmerville is lower than the national average, and you can find affordable properties here.
- Natural beauty: Farmerville is situated amid lush greenery and has several lakes and parks that provide ample opportunities for outdoor recreation.
- Peaceful environment: Farmerville is a quiet town with a tight-knit community, making it an ideal place to live if you prefer a peaceful lifestyle.

Cons:
- Limited job opportunities: As Farmerville is a small town, the job market is limited, and you may struggle to find job opportunities that fit your qualifications.
- Limited amenities: You may find limited shopping, dining, and entertainment options in Farmerville compared to a bigger city.
- Extreme weather: The state of Louisiana can experience hurricanes, tropical storms, and tornadoes, which can be a risk for property owners.

Overall, whether it's worth buying property in Farmerville depends on your lifestyle preferences and priorities. If you're looking for an affordable, peaceful, and natural small town, Farmerville could be a great choice for you. However, if you're looking for a bustling city with more job opportunities and amenities, then Farmerville may not be the best fit for you.
